Overview of Grafton Village Elementary School: Grafton Village Elementary School has 631 learners in grades Prekindergarten-5.

Grafton Village Elementary School placed in the upper 50% of all schools in Virginia for cumulative test scores (math proficiency is upper 50%, and reading proficiency is upper 50%) for the 2020-21 School year.

The percentage of learners achieving proficiency in math is 81% (which is higher than the Virginia state average of 72%) for the 2016-17 School year. The percentage of learners ach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 82% (which is higher than the Virginia state average of 80%) for the 2020-21 School year.

The learner: teacher ratio of 20:1 is higher than the Virginia state average of 15:1.

Minority enrollment is 28% of the learner body (majority Latino), which is lower than the Virginia state average of 51% (majority African-American).

Grafton Village Elementary School’s learner population of 631 learners has stayed flat over five School years.

The teacher population of 32 teachers has grown by 18% over five School years.

School Comparison: Grafton Village Elementary School is ranked within the upper 50% of all 1,791 Schools in Virginia (based off of cumulative math and reading proficiency testing data) for the 2020-21 School year.

The equity score of Grafton Village Elementary School is 0.46, which is less than the equity score at the state average of 0.68. The School’s equity has stayed flat over five School years.
